Dr. Mohammad Afikuzzaman (Afik) is an online course facilitator and applied Mathematics researcher at the University of South Australia. With extensive expertise in teaching Mathematics, Statistics, and Data Analysis at the university level, he is skilled in course design, curriculum development, and utilizing various teaching methods, including face-to-face, online, and blended learning. 
Afik specializes in applied Mathematics and computational material science, with a focus on the modelling and simulation of multicomponent alloys and diffusion studies. He holds a PhD in Mechanical Engineering from the University of Newcastle and has published over 20 peer-reviewed articles in his field. His research interests include diffusion and alloy, computational fluid dynamics, numerical methods, and heat transfer.
